He appeared on the covers of Time, Newsweek and Sports Illustrated and attracted thousands of fan letters.When Secretariat died at 19 in 1989, Ms. Chenery, who oversaw his fortunes as the manager of her familys Meadow Stable in Virginia, recalled how he had enthralled so many in troubled times.In 1973, the country was in an emotional slump, she wrote in The New York Times. Chenery first gained prominence in 1972, when Secretariat was horse of the year as a 2-year-old and his 3-year-old stablemate Riva Ridge, who is not mentioned in the film, won both the Kentucky Derby and the Belmont Stakes.In 1973, when Secretariat became the first Triple Crown winner since Citation, in 1948, and was again horse of the year, Ms. Chenery, then known as Penny Tweedy, followed figures like Lucille Markey of Calumet Farm; Elizabeth Arden Graham of Main Chance Farm; and Allaire C. duPont, owner of the champion gelding Kelso, in the limited circle of thoroughbred racings well-known women.Lucien Laurin trained and campaigned the horse, not me, Ms. Chenery noted long afterward in recalling Secretariats glory years. In addition, she helped found the Thoroughbred Retirement Foundation, an organization dedicated to saving Thoroughbred horses no longer able to compete on the racetrack from possible neglect, abuse and slaughter.In addition to breeding Secretariat, Chenery bred Saratoga Dew, who became the first New York-bred horse to ever win an Eclipse Award when the filly was voted the 1992 American Champion Three-Year-Old Filly.
